This is a neat older building to play hockey in. For the most part it is very accessible inside. Parking on u of I campus can be a hassle. Inside they have tried to update without losing the character of the old arena. It's a larger ice rink to so lots of ground for skaters to cover. The snack bar has s nice selection including hot foods. For an ice rink it's not terribly cold but if you get chilled easily and are a spectator bring a blanket.
